5/29/2023 0 Comments Seekfast opinions![]() ![]() “ The situation is changing so rapidly and cardinally that I would not exclude some courageous and advanced EU decisions in the face of this major humanitarian catastrophe for Europe.” “There is no such procedure in the EU treaty as a fast-track accession, which would bypass the traditional way, but now I would not exclude that the EU would follow a simplified procedure ,” Viorel Cibotaru, who heads the European Institute for Political Studies in Chisinau, told IWPR. Normally, this requires many years, but the applicants argue that these are extraordinary circumstances. The membership path requires applicants to apply fundamental political adjustments, ranging from trade to rule of law and anti-corruption commitments. ![]() “Moldova’s citizens are prepared to work hard towards a stable and prosperous future in the EU and the family of European states.”īoth countries already enjoy deep political and socio-economic ties with Brussels through the Association Agreement, but a membership request is a major development in their relations with the 27-nation bloc. ![]() “The time is now,” Moldovan president Maia Sandu wrote on the application signed by her, prime minister Natalia Gavrilita and parliamentary chairman of the Igor Grosu. “Georgia is a European state and continues to make a valuable contribution to its protection and development,” Prime Minister Irakli Gharibashvili said after signing the application letter on March 3, adding, “History has deemed the European choice of the Georgian people as its strategic aim.” The decision follows Ukraine’s bid as President Volodymyr Zelensky a sked the country be granted EU membership “via a new special procedure”. Georgia and Moldova this week submitted their applications to join the European Union, accelerating their accession ambitions in the shadow of Russia's invasion in neighbouring Ukraine. ![]()
